Transaction 15cf50ec85658c60cd774a99f4b89ac2c635ad9a688b75c719397ba72428a066
1 Input
1 Output
-
15cf50ec85658c60cd774a99f4b89ac2c635ad9a688b75c719397ba72428a066: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f507d57cb08b2147433e5de1345172ada3d9e62a77bde6611a0f86106ea6a676
- address
- bc1p75ra2l9s3vs5wse7thsng5tj4k3ane32w777vcg6p7rpqm4x5emquxds6p